About this lounge

The Bravia Platinum Lounge is the most complete lounge at Bamako-Sénou International, sitting airside in Terminal 2 right next to the immigration clearing point on level 1, near departure gates 04 and 05. Access is on DragonPass membership. The lounge serves a complimentary hot buffet alongside snacks and fruit, with a full bar covering soft drinks, house wine, beer and liquor. Practical facilities run deep for a regional airport — Wi-Fi, printing, flight monitors and boarding announcements, air conditioning, disabled access and a dedicated family room. The space leans on African-inspired art and soft, warm lighting, with clustered leather seating that balances privacy and sociability, and large windows giving a runway view. A maximum three-hour stay applies, so plan your visit close to departure.

Food & drink

A complimentary hot buffet with snacks and fruit, plus a full bar serving soft drinks, house wine, beer and liquor. Vegetarian and halal options are noted, making it a practical stop for a meal before an international departure from Bamako.

How to get there
4 min walkAirsideairside

After clearing passport control and security in Terminal 2, the lounge is on level 1 right next to the immigration clearing point, near departure gates 04 and 05.
